Solution for What is 2745 increased by 69 percent? (2745 plus 69%):

2745 + (69/100 * 2745) = 4639.05

Now we have: 2745 increased by 69 percent = 4639.05

Question: What is 2745 increased by 69 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 2745.

Step 2: We have b with value of 69.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 2745 + (\frac{69}{100} * 2745).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{4639.05}

Therefore, {2745} increased by {69\%} is {4639.05}
